November 2021 SIM Silver
0
Recommend
Ten SIM members attended a great meeting at the Edward M Kennedy
Institute of the US Senate on Tuesday, November 9th!
We spent two+ hours learning things again or new things we never knew
about the US Senate. Little tidbits of history about Senators and the
Senate itself. We sat in the exact replica of the Senate Chamber and
we debated a voting rights bill currently under debate in Washington.
We toured a reproduction of Ted’s office with the exact books he kept
nearby. We completed the meeting by dining at a great restaurant,
Abbey Park in Milton.
Our next meeting is April 12th when we will listen to Stephen
Kurkjian, author of Master Thieves, share the real story of the
great art theft at the Gardner Museum. Come join us!
